Job Summary

We are seeking a highly skilled and detail-oriented Certified Instrumentation Specialist to join our team at West Virginia University Hospital, Inc. As a key member of our Sterile Processing department, you will play a critical role in ensuring the highest standards of patient care and safety.

Key Responsibilities
  • Clean, decontaminate, assemble, and sterilize reusable patient care equipment, instrumentation, and supplies in accordance with departmental policy and procedure, Infection Control standards, and regulations.
  • Operate all sterilization and decontamination equipment safely and efficiently, requesting resourcing as needed.
  • Inspect, assemble, and sterilize all surgical and house instrumentation in accordance with departmental policy and procedure.
  • Restock accurately case carts with supplies, instrumentation, and equipment as indicated by the daily surgical schedule.
  • Inventory and maintain adequate levels of all instrumentation and sterile supplies utilized.
  • Report and record missing and/or damaged instrumentation/equipment, in accordance with set policy and procedure.
  • Provide exceptional customer service, answering requests via phone and/or in person in a courteous and professional manner.
  • Maintain work areas in a clean, neat, and orderly fashion on a daily basis.
  • Participate in cross-training for new surgical instrumentation and equipment.
Requirements
  • High School diploma or equivalent required.
  • Must become registered within twelve (12) months initially from the date the Sterile Processing Tech receives their course materials to become certified.
  • Physically capable of prolonged periods of standing and walking.
  • Capable of lifting up to 60 pounds and pushing loaded carts weighing in excess of 200 pounds.
  • Possess visual/oral acuity, manual dexterity, and technical ability.
Working Environment

Able to work in a high-stress environment. Complete vision screening test for near and far vision. Must screen 20/40 or better or will be referred to the Eye Center.
